This is the second beta of XviD 1.0.0. Codenamed "Ciao".

Binary compatibility is preserved, but API has changed for the second
pass plugin (a simple field renaming).

Changes since 1.0.0 beta1 (Aloha):

* xvidcore
 - MPEG4 compliance is back (beta1 was missing the VOS header),
 - matrix quantization is finally thread safe,
 - improved vop type decision,
 - 2pass2 plugin: min key interval was a misleading name. It's been
                  renamed to kfthreshold. And as the kfthresholding
                  behavior was a bit too aggressive, it's been
                  disabled until we decide how it should behave w/o
                  hurting quality,
 - single plugin: fixed quant capping,
 - interlacing artefacts fixed.

* VFW fontend:
 - some misuses of xvidcore were fixed,
 - min key frame widget renamed and moved to the 2pass panel.

* Debian package:
 - small errors in the control file reported and fixed by 
   Nicolas Boos <nicolas(dot)boos{at}wanadoo[dot]fr>.


Next beta releases will focus on tuning for better quality and/or
speed. Though we don't know of any standard compliance problem at
the moment, continue using beta releases with care.
